If you want the most sophisticated VR headset on the market, you’ve got two choices: the Oculus Rift and the HTC Vive. They’re a lot more similar than they might appear at first glance, but their are some very real practical and philosophical differences. The Verge’s Adi Robertson breaks them down.

The Rift is only a seated/stationary experience, for the first 6 months or so. After that, the Oculus Touch controllers will come out, and the Rift will officially start focusing on room-scale games. The Rift's tracking system is capable of about a 14ft x 13ft tracking space, with just 1 camera in a corner high up. 2 cameras, each on opposite sides of the tracking space, allows for better 360 room-scale tracking, and should keep occlusion problems with the Touch controllers to a minimum. Developers are reporting that the Oculus + Touch works every bit as well as the Vive does. Oculus Rift owners may have to wait a little longer for hand-motion-controllers.. But there are some *big* key differences, with the Touch vs the Vive controllers, that should be considered if you're thinking about the better long-term VR system.. Differences which will allow for certain games to have better controls while using Touch.. And some of these experiences simply wont be possible on the Vive's controllers, until they come out with new hardware to match Touch. These might seem like small differences on paper, but they're big in VR. Basically, the Touch controllers are smaller/lighter and more ergonomic to hold, they sit in your hand's resting pose pretty well. The buttons are also designed to mimic actual hand-interactions, and the focus of the controller itself is to simulate your hands into VR.. This differs from the Vive, because it's controllers focus more on simulating a tool that you use to interact with things in VR. The Touch controllers are capable of being used as tools, but they'll focus more on hand-presence, more than Vive ever could.. And that will be huge for enhancing the VR experience. Also, the Touch controllers focus on sensing what your fingers are doing, to detect gestures for controls and interactions. Social/multiplayer VR has way more potential with Touch, IMO. Also, IMO, for the long-term success of consumer VR, the differences between the Rift and Vive aren't big enough to really matter.. But comfort will be king! ;p And price matters a lot, and the ability to start cheaper, and add-on later, is nice.

I agree with most in your comment, but your forgot the tracking methods are different, the Vive use laser sensor an put out raw data that no need post-process, the Oculus use an infrared camera and need post-process, what it means the Vive has a lower latency on tracking. Other detail is that the Vive maps all the room and can show the physical boundaries inside the VR experience, most games right now can track you ducking or jumping. Right now the Vive is the absolute winner, if you are a hardcore gamer the Vive is backed by Steam with its large collection of games and a potencial explosive grown on VR games. +Ruy Daza Quiroga Yes, the tracking methods are different, tho I wouldn't say that difference matters all that much, they both have the same level of accuracy, and the post-process needed for the IR cam is negligible, and doesn't impact things. I'd even argue that Oculus is preparing for the future of computer-vision, mobile VR tracking, by keeping camera-based tracking in the game, and putting R&D effort into it. There is also NO significant difference in latency between the 2 tracking methods, they're both below the threshold for that mattering. The Vive's chaperone system can also be done on the Rift, in software. It's not difficult, the SteamVR chaperone already works on the Rift. Once Touch comes out, Oculus will create it's own chaperone system, and there are also tricks they might be able to do with the IR cameras, to enhance chaperone. This feature isn't an advantage for the Vive, it's just a room-scale feature, and the Rift will have something similar.
